Massachusetts Federal Court Reinforces Chapter 93A Causation Requirement And Rejects Trade Secret Misuse Theory In Pharmaceutical Case
A Massachusetts federal court granted summary judgment to Alexion Pharmaceuticals, dismissing Amyndas Pharmaceuticals' Chapter 93A unfair competition claim based on alleged misuse of confidential information during partnership negotiations. The decision rigorously enforces causation requirements and clarifies the boundaries between trade secret protection and legitimate competitive activity in pharmaceutical business development.

Referral G1/26: Claim Interpretation And Added Subject Matter After G1/24
The European Patent Office's Board of Appeal has referred critical questions to the Enlarged Board of Appeal concerning how patent claims should be interpreted when assessing added subject matter. The referral, pending as G1/26, seeks to clarify whether features from descriptions and drawings can be imported into claim interpretation, and which claim interpretations must be disclosed in the original application to avoid added matter objections.
